Перейти к содержанию

AleXServer Infopanel


Рекомендуемые сообщения

Обновляет информацию раз в минуту. Это не станет ощутимой (фризы, лаги и пр.) нагрузкой на сервак?

Имею в виду, если вдруг люди начнут им пользоваться? :)

Виджеты в посте №9

post-14267-1249485787_thumb.jpg

Ссылка на сообщение
Поделиться на другие сайты
 
 
Прикольно)

Шторм,что за ярлыки у тебя-От винта и Молча от винта?)))

Илоффские читы видимо. :icon_mad: :biggrin:

Ссылка на сообщение
Поделиться на другие сайты
 
 
Прикольно)

Шторм,что за ярлыки у тебя-От винта и Молча от винта?)))

Это два батника. Один запускает il2_conn, TS, TSDisp и FreeTrack, а другой - только il2_conn и FreeTrack.

...

Сделал сам, но не оптимально. Там грузится страница стата в <iframe> и подгоняется, чтобы как раз панелька была видна.

Мне способ сразу не очень нравился, но копаться в коде страницы (чтобы выловить панель) только на javascript что-то не соображу как...

А вот недостаток этого способа уже всплыл: когда на сервере за одну сторону 25 и более человек - страница стата увеличивается и панель немного уезжает за кадр. :icon_mad:

UPD0: Этот баг вроде изловил. Но если кто знает как распарсить страницу на javascript - отпишитесь пожалуйста.

UPD1:Код мне не жалко, но на сайте, ПМСМ, не стоит делать именно так - там возможности-то гораздо шире, чем голый яваскрипт.

Изменено пользователем Storm
Ссылка на сообщение
Поделиться на другие сайты
 

Да возьми JQuery подключи

а потом

=

$.get("http://ya.ru", function(data){

####

});

=

Вместо #### делай что тебе надо.

Возьми нужные тэги с указанным стилем, и пройди по ним.

Скорей всего даже регулярные выражения не нужно будет использовать

Обычно то что нужно выдрать и так помеченно как-нибудь. Например отдельный стиль прописан, вот по нему и отобрать.

Ссылка на сообщение
Поделиться на другие сайты
 
 
 

Спасибо еще раз за наводку на JQuery - интересная штука оказалась :)

Вот что не понял:

$.get("http://ya.ru", function(data){

####

});

на момент #### имеем содержимое ya.ru в переменной data, так? А как использовать методы и селекторы JQuery по отношению к содержимому data, а не к создаваемой странице?

Сам я сделал с использованием

$(<selector>).load(<url> <selector>);

а вот get не приручил.

Вон чего получилось (фрейм и JQuery).  Первый мерцает раз в минуту, у второго самопальный дизайн :icon_mad:

В первом архиве - версия на базе фрейма, слегка измененная для отображения на сайте: нет анимации и управляющих кнопок, уменьшен заголовок.

В двух остальных - виджеты.

P.S. Opera browser required! :biggrin:

post-14267-1249768736_thumb.jpg

post-14267-1249768750_thumb.jpg

AlXSI_for_site.zip

AlXSI_v0.8.wgt.zip

AlXSI_v0.9.wgt.zip

AlXSI_0.8.1.wgt.zip

Изменено пользователем Storm
Ссылка на сообщение
Поделиться на другие сайты
 
 
на момент #### имеем содержимое ya.ru в переменной data, так? А как использовать методы и селекторы JQuery по отношению к содержимому data

Да.

Селекторы по отношению к содержимому data использовать так.

$("a",data).appendTo("#example");

Вот для примера код.

Закачивает http://ya.ru и вываливает все ссылки из нее в существующий на странице div c id равным "example"

============================================

<html>
<script type="text/javascript" src="jquery.js"></script>
<body>

<div id="example"></div>


<script type="text/javascript">

$(document).ready(function(){
	$.get("http://ya.ru", function(data){

	  $("a",data).appendTo("#example");

	});
});
</script>

</body>
</html>

=======

Ну и на всякий случай.

Как селекцианироать, и что потом с этим можно сделать хорошо и главное кратко(ИМХО) написанно здесь http://www.rsdn.ru/article/inet/jQuery.xml?print

Если что, спрашивай.

Ссылка на сообщение
Поделиться на другие сайты
 

Администрация сайта выражает признательность Шторму за изготовление информационной панели сайта. Работа продолжается. Шторм попробует сделать прямой запуск il2fb на наш сервер.

Ссылка на сообщение
Поделиться на другие сайты
 

Шторм, отлично! Очень нужная и полезная штука на Главной! :Laie_43: Спасибо за труды!!! :beer: Искренне признателен!

Ссылка на сообщение
Поделиться на другие сайты
 
...

Шторм попробует сделать прямой запуск il2fb на наш сервер.

Да? :blink:

Попробовать-то я не против, но идей _как_ это сделать у меня нет :dntknw:

Шторм, отлично! Очень нужная и полезная штука на Главной! :Laie_43: Спасибо за труды!!! :beer: Искренне признателен!

:est:

Ссылка на сообщение
Поделиться на другие сайты
 
  • 2 months later...
 

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 смайлов.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

Загрузка...
×
×
  • Создать...